Configuring Aging Timers for Dynamic Ports

If the switch receives no MLD general queries or IPv6 PIM hello messages on a dynamic router port, the

switch removes the port from the router port list when the aging timer of the port expires.

If the switch receives no MLD reports for an IPv6 multicast group on a dynamic member port, the switch

removes the port from the outgoing port list of the forwarding table entry for that IPv6 multicast group

when the port aging timer expires.

If IPv6 multicast group memberships change frequently, you can set a relatively small value for the

dynamic member port aging timer.

Configuring aging timers for dynamic ports globally

Follow these steps to configure aging timers for dynamic ports globally:

To do...

Use the command...

Remarks

Enter system view

system-view

Enter MLD snooping view

mld-snooping

Configure dynamic router port
aging time

router-aging-time interval

Optional

260 seconds by default

Configure dynamic member port
aging time

host-aging-time interval

Optional

260 seconds by default

Configuring aging timers for dynamic ports in a VLAN

Follow these steps to configure aging timers for dynamic ports in a VLAN:

To do...

Use the command...

Remarks

Enter system view

system-view

Enter VLAN view

vlan vlan-id

Configure dynamic router port
aging time

mld-snooping router-aging-time
interval

Optional

260 seconds by default

Configure dynamic member port
aging time

mld-snooping host-aging-time
interval

Optional

260 seconds by default

Configuring Static Ports

If all the hosts attached to a port is interested in the IPv6 multicast data addressed to a particular IPv6

multicast group, you can configure that port as a static member port for that IPv6 multicast group.

You can configure a port of a switch to be a static router port, through which the switch can forward all

IPv6 multicast data it received.
